The two previous units were rather bulky. In fact, this is the major problem with a virtual reality headset, but Crescent Bay is recognized as an important upgrade in terms of hardware and physical characteristics. Crescent Bay is hand made by Oculus, but a look at the device would not reveal the characteristic easily. The goggles are clearly made for a seated experience, but the latest version allows the user to move more than before, so it is clearly on the way to a fully mobile 360 degrees experience. Around 100.000 Oculus Rift Crescent are shipped around the world.
Not only that Crescent Bay is lighter, but it includes headphones. Without a need for external headphones, the goggles are now easier to maneuver and offer a holistic experience. Oculus offers a complete experience with the help of a special type of 3D audio using the technology called “HRTF spatialization and integrated reverberation algorithms.” Naturally, gamers will be among the first to experience the final version of Oculus Rift and surely they will be in awe, according to the first reviewers trying out the goggles.

Oculus Rift may be among the VR headsets pioneers, but other companies attempt to release similar devices. Samsung Gear VR is the South Korean’s company’s product made in collaboration with Oculus, in fact. Gear VR will turn the Galaxy Note smartphone into a VR display, with the help of a proper headset.
